Abstract

The well-accepted assumption of metallic iron (Fe0) acting as electron donor for environmental remediation has created an unstable domain of knowledge for the past 23 years. This assumption is discouraging some outstanding and prospective scientists from correctly interpreting their experimental results. Such a situation is a recipe for long-term decline. The critical situation cannot be solved with simplistic approaches. It is now imperative to develop an understanding to defend the difficulties of this assumption and re-orient Fe0 mediated remediation research as a whole.
